Top Cell phone accessory stores in Provincia De Alajuela Cd Quesada 21001 Costa Rica
America-Places.com has listed approx 0 Cell phone accessory stores in Provincia de Alajuela. Some of the Top rated Cell phone accessory stores in Provincia de Alajuela are- .